Choosing decor that enhances both aesthetics and use is essential for creating a harmonious living space. Start by assessing the specific needs of the area you wish to decorate. For instance, in a living room, prioritize comfortable seating and sufficient lighting that not only beautifies the space but also promotes functionality. Consider incorporating multifunctional furniture, such as a stylish coffee table that doubles as a storage unit, to maximize your space while maintaining a chic look.
Next, pay attention to color schemes and materials that not only reflect your personal style but also contribute to the usability of the space. Soft, neutral tones can create a calming atmosphere, while vibrant accents can add a pop of energy. Additionally, choose durable materials that withstand wear and tear, especially in high-traffic areas. As you curate your decor, remember that balance is key—combine decorative pieces with practical items to ensure that your space is both visually appealing and easy to navigate.
When it comes to home decor, the question often arises: are your decorative items serving a purpose? It's important to assess whether these items are merely aesthetic or if they contribute to functionality in your space. Consider evaluating your decorations based on three key criteria: functionality, style, and sentimentality. For instance, a beautifully designed vase may also serve a practical purpose when filled with fresh flowers, enhancing both the aesthetic and the mood of the room. On the other hand, items that lack functionality may clutter your space, diverting attention from pieces that truly add value.
Moreover, it's crucial to think about the overall theme and purpose of your space. Decorative items should not only reflect your personal style but also complement the functionality of each area. For instance, in a small living room, a decorative tray can hold items like coasters or remote controls, preventing visual chaos. On the flip side, overly ornate pieces may detract from the serenity of minimalist designs. As you curate your decor, ask yourself: do these items bring joy or serve a functional purpose? By focusing on this aspect, you'll create a harmonious environment that truly reflects your taste while being practical.
